The ‘Dhurandhar’ franchise, starring Ranveer Singh and directed by Aditya Dhar, is creating an unprecedented tsunami of collections at the box office. With just two parts, this film series has not only amassed a staggering 3000 crores, proving itself the ‘King of the Box Office,’ but has also shattered the records of established giants like ‘Baahubali’ and ‘Pushpa,’ marking a first in Indian cinema history. The ‘Dhurandhar’ franchise has achieved a combined collection of over 3,019.35 crore rupees, a milestone previously unseen in the Indian film industry for a single franchise with only two installments. The first part, ‘Dhurandhar,’ released on December 5th last year, raked in 1,307.35 crores worldwide. Its highly anticipated sequel, ‘Dhurandhar: The Revenge,’ released on March 19th this year, sensationally collected 1,712 crores in just 26 days of its theatrical run and continues to shake the box office.

Baahubali, Pushpa Records Dusted

These combined collections have left the ‘Baahubali’ and ‘Pushpa’ series, which previously held significant records at the Indian box office, far behind. While ‘Baahubali’ Part 1 collected 650 crores and Part 2 garnered 1,788 crores, its total franchise collections stopped at 2,438 crore rupees. Similarly, Allu Arjun’s ‘Pushpa’ franchise, with Part-1 collecting approximately 350 crores and ‘Pushpa-2 The Rule’ amassing 1,742 crores, reached a total of 2,092.20 crores. In stark contrast, the ‘Dhurandhar’ franchise, within a mere three-month gap between its releases, shattered these benchmarks, becoming the first Indian franchise to enter the exclusive 3000 crore club. Furthermore, it’s a notable achievement that both films in this series also crossed the 1000 crore mark individually.

Adding to its remarkable success, the ‘Dhurandhar’ franchise garnered these massive collections even without releasing in significant markets like China and the Gulf, regions known for substantially boosting the highest-grossing films.
